Output aa8b52dce21fc66f816d8b2bd109080be705f40cf03de52fbb1019952c9f0d66:1

value
12708313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df82c4e694a0727c5e42622c2d68d16c7794e1ab OP_EQUAL
address
3N4qGKb8eeb1Uk3cYEB4xaNfXveFCZbxsh
transaction
aa8b52dce21fc66f816d8b2bd109080be705f40cf03de52fbb1019952c9f0d66
confirmations
514152
spent
true